Combined small-cell lung carcinoma (SCLC) is a rare tumor. We report a case of combined SCLC of the lung, including adenocarcinoma and spindle-shaped cell rumor, with an unusual initial presentation. The patient suffered from a right shoulder mass, subsequently undergoing biopsy. A lung nodule was noted later after complete examination. The diagnosis turned out to be combined cell carcinoma with three different components (small-cell carcinoma, adenocarcinoma, and spindle-shaped cell tumor) after examination upon total removal of the lung nodule by lobectomy. In addition to the rarity of the three components in such a tumor, soft tissue metastasis also made it an unusual case. © 2006 Elsevier. All rights reserved.
